WebOct 10, 2024 · Under daily changing temperature, the unit slab track generates curling deformation and interface stress. The deformation and stress change with time, and … WebMar 1, 1998 · The stress model adopted in this study to estimate pavement damage was developed with three-dimensional (3D) finite-element analysis. Field temperature measurements during different times of a day at 14 sites in the United States were input to calculate pavement compound stresses due to curling and wheel loads.

In order to avoid large … WebOct 24, 2024 · Curling stresses have been researched until recently ... Daytime and nighttime temperature variations of pavement. The variation in temperature between day and night causes pavement expansions and contractions, which are a primary cause of certain pavement distresses (such as longitudinal cracks) as well as a secondary cause …
